相关文章
王道p149 3.编写后序遍历二叉树的非递归算法(c语言代码实现)
本题代码如下
void postorder(tree* t)
{struct treenode* stack[100];//初始化结构体数组int top -1;//让栈顶指向-1treenode* p *t;while (p || top ! -1)//p不为空,并且栈不为空{if (p){top;//p不为空,将p压入栈中stack[top] p;p p->lchild;/…
建站知识
2024/11/28 4:31:16
Python参数种类介绍
Python参数种类介绍 相比于一些其他编程语言,Python提供了更多的参数种类选项。这是Python的一大特点,使用不同的参数类型,可以提高函数的可读性和可维护性。例如,使用关键字参数可以使函数调用更加清晰,不需要记住参数…
建站知识
2024/10/29 16:43:56
vue3实现详情页返回列表页,返回原来列表页滚动条所在的位置
keepAlive缓存页面 组合式API 第一步第二步第三步第四步 第一步
首先在路由文件的meta里面定义
meta: {keepAlive: false,
},第二步
在app.vue 根文件下定义代码
<template><keep-alive><router-view v-if"route.meta.keepAlive" /></keep-…
建站知识
2024/10/7 18:17:17
AOP和OOP有什么异同点
面向对象编程(Object-Oriented Programming, OOP)和面向切面编程(Aspect-Oriented Programming, AOP)是两种不同的编程范式,它们各自有着独特的目标和实现方式。下面我将列出它们的一些主要异同点: 相同点 …
建站知识
2024/11/23 0:03:31
【Airflow】构建爬虫任务系统
爬虫脚本太多了需要进行管理一下,领导决定使用airflow 我了解了一下这个平台是用来做任务调度。 是一个ETL工具 ETL是将业务系统的数据经过抽取、清洗转换之后加载到数据仓库的过程 这里是一个github的地址 https://github.com/apache/airflow 这里是官方文档 http…
建站知识
2024/11/5 10:30:41
【字符串】【字符串和字符数组的相互转化】Leetcode 541 反转字符串 II
【字符串】【toCharArray & String st new String(ch)】Leetcode 541 反转字符串 II 字符串和字符数组的相互转化:star:解法1 字符串和字符数组的相互转化⭐️ 解法1
时间复杂度O(N) 这个解法的时间复杂度是O(N),其中N是字符串的长度。…
建站知识
2024/10/10 17:15:30
睿趣科技:抖音小店申请流程
随着移动互联网的发展,越来越多的人开始尝试通过开设网店来创业。抖音作为国内最受欢迎的短视频平台之一,也推出了自己的电商功能——抖音小店。那么,如何申请抖音小店呢?下面就为大家详细介绍一下抖音小店的申请流程。 首先,打开…
建站知识
2024/10/6 22:26:31
C++初阶:C/C++内存管理
一.C/C内存分布
先来回顾一下C语言内存分区示意图如下: 代码区:
程序执行代码一般存放在代码区,字符串常量以及define定义的常量也可能存放在代码区。
常量区: 字符串,数字等常量以及const修饰的全局变量往往存放在…
建站知识
2024/10/30 11:18:45